Method, system, and computer program for monitoring performance of applications in a distributed environment
First Claim
Patent Images
1. A method for processing of requests, comprising:
- receiving, using a computer, a request string from an application, wherein the request string is used for two different purposes, wherein a first purpose is as a request for identification, and wherein a second purpose is to represent a business request for the application;
receiving user created rules for mapping the received request string to one of a distinguishable request string and a collapsible request string;
mapping the received request string to two separate, distinct strings that are used for the different purposes by applying the received user created rules and;
mapping the received request string to the distinguishable request string; and
mapping the received request string to the collapsible request string;
performing a problem determination function of an active request search on the distinguishable request string; and
performing a performance management function of decomposition by request on the collapsible request string.
0 Assignments
0 Petitions
Accused Products
Abstract
A method, system, and computer program include receiving a request string, and mapping the received request string to a distinguishable request string and a collapsible request string. The received request string may be in the form of a JSP, a servlet, and remote Enterprise Java Bean calls. A user may be prompted to create rules for mapping of a received request string to a distinguishable request string and a collapsible request string.
-
Citations
20 Claims
-
1. A method for processing of requests, comprising:
-
receiving, using a computer, a request string from an application, wherein the request string is used for two different purposes, wherein a first purpose is as a request for identification, and wherein a second purpose is to represent a business request for the application; receiving user created rules for mapping the received request string to one of a distinguishable request string and a collapsible request string; mapping the received request string to two separate, distinct strings that are used for the different purposes by applying the received user created rules and; mapping the received request string to the distinguishable request string; and mapping the received request string to the collapsible request string; performing a problem determination function of an active request search on the distinguishable request string; and performing a performance management function of decomposition by request on the collapsible request string. - View Dependent Claims (2, 3, 4, 5, 6, 7, 15)
-
-
8. A system for handling requests, comprising:
computer hardware and software for; receiving a request string from an application, wherein the request string is used for two different purposes, wherein a first purpose is as a request for identification, and wherein a second purpose is to represent a business request for the application; receiving user created rules for mapping the received request string to one of a distinguishable request string and a collapsible request string; mapping the received request string to two separate, distinct strings that are used for the different purposes by applying the received user created rules and; mapping the received request string to the distinguishable request string; and mapping the received request string to the collapsible request string; performing a problem determination function of an active request search on the distinguishable request string; and performing a performance management function of decomposition by request on the collapsible request string. - View Dependent Claims (9, 10, 11, 12, 13)
-
14. A computer program for processing of requests, said program consisting of instructions stored on a nontransitory computer storage medium, said instructions, when executed on a processor causing the processor to execute:
-
receiving a request string from an application, wherein the request string is used for two different purposes, wherein a first purpose is as a request for identification, and wherein a second purpose is to represent a business request for the application; receiving user created rules for mapping the received request string to one of a distinguishable request string and a collapsible request string; mapping the received request string to two separate, distinct strings that are used for the different purposes by applying the received user created rules and; mapping the received request string to the distinguishable request string; and mapping the received request string to the collapsible request string; performing a problem determination function of an active request search on the distinguishable request string; and performing a performance management function of decomposition by request on the collapsible request string.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ification